Understanding Call Forwarding on Airtel
Before we dive into the deactivation process, let’s quickly understand how call forwarding works on Airtel. Call forwarding, also known as call diversion, is a feature that allows you to redirect incoming calls to another number. This feature is useful when you’re busy, traveling, or want to receive calls on a different number. Airtel offers various call forwarding options, including unconditional call forwarding, busy call forwarding, no answer call forwarding, and not reachable call forwarding.
To activate call forwarding on Airtel, you can dial specific codes or use the Airtel app. For example, to activate unconditional call forwarding, you can dial **21* followed by the number you want to forward calls to. To deactivate call forwarding, you’ll need to dial a different code, which we’ll cover in the next section.
Deactivating Call Forwarding on Airtel Using USSD Codes
The easiest way to deactivate call forwarding on Airtel is by using USSD codes. Here are the steps to follow:
To deactivate unconditional call forwarding, dial ##21#. This code will cancel all call forwarding requests and restore your original call settings.
To deactivate busy call forwarding, dial ##67#. This code will cancel call forwarding when your number is busy.
To deactivate no answer call forwarding, dial ##61#. This code will cancel call forwarding when you don’t answer a call.
To deactivate not reachable call forwarding, dial ##62#. This code will cancel call forwarding when your number is not reachable.
Deactivating Call Forwarding on Airtel Using the Airtel App
Another way to deactivate call forwarding on Airtel is by using the Airtel app. Here’s how:
Open the Airtel app on your smartphone and log in to your account.
Tap on the “More” option and select “Call Management.”
Tap on “Call Forwarding” and select the type of call forwarding you want to deactivate.
Toggle off the switch next to “Call Forwarding” to deactivate the feature.
